Menu
  • Results for
    • cm0094-apl-0060559
  • (1)
Hatshepsut Temple & Transport, Nile West Bank, Near Luxor, Egypt
00068287
CM0094-APL-0060559.mov / Hatshepsut Temple & Transport, Nile West Bank, Near Luxor, Egypt / Hatshepsut Temple & Transport, Nile West Bank, Near Luxor, Egypt
powered by infradox.com